The "Station's" are the workstation type servers that take normal power and sit under a desk. To my knowledge Nvidia stopped producing them internally after the Station A100, but other partners may produce them still.
The full fledge DGX servers like the B200 or H200 (latest versions) are in the $300,000 - $400,000 price range just for a single DGX :)
